Overview Aciflux D 30mg/40mg Capsule SR

Gastro-esophageal reflux disease (GERD), dyspepsia, and gastritis are effectively managed with the prescription medication,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ules. This medication alleviates symptoms like heartburn, stomach pain, and irritation by diminishing stomach acid production. Aciflux D also neutralizes existing stomach acid and facilitates gas expulsion, easing discomfort. Administered on an empty stomach, dosage and treatment duration are determined solely by your physician, based on individual response and condition severity. Consistent use, as directed, is crucial; premature discontinuation may lead to symptom recurrence and potential condition worsening. Comprehensive disclosure of all other medications to your healthcare provider is essential, as interactions are possible. Common, typically transient side effects include diarrhea, vomiting, abdominal pain, flatulence, dry mouth, and headache. Report any concerning side effects immediately. Due to potential drowsiness and dizziness, avoid driving or activities demanding alertness until the medication's effects are known. Alcohol consumption should be avoided while using Aciflux D, as it can intensify sleepiness. Lifestyle adjustments, such as consuming cool milk and abstaining from hot beverages, spicy foods, and chocolate, may enhance treatment outcomes. Prior to commencing treatment, inform your doctor of any pre-existing kidney or liver conditions, and disclose pregnancy, pregnancy plans, or breastfeeding.

How Aciflux D 30mg/40mg Capsule SR works:

Aciflux D SR capsules, containing 30mg Domperidone and 40mg Pantoprazole, offer dual-action relief. Domperidone, a prokinetic agent, enhances gastrointestinal motility, facilitating smoother food passage. Pantoprazole, a proton pump inhibitor (PPI), decreases stomach acid production, thereby alleviating acid indigestion and heartburn symptoms.

SAFETY ADVICE

AlcoholAlcoholCAUTION

Exercise caution when using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ules alongside alcohol. Seek medical advice before combining them.

PregnancyPreg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R

The use of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to the fetus. A physician will assess the potential benefits against any risks before prescribing this medication. Seek medical advice.

Breast feedingBreast feedingCAUTION

The sustained-release Aciflux D 30mg/40mg capsule requires careful consideration during lactation. Mothers should discontinue breastfeeding for the duration of treatment and until the medication is fully cleared from their system.

DrivingDrivingUNSAFE

Taking Aciflux D 30mg/40mg sustained-release capsules might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, or cause drowsiness and dizziness. Driving should be avoided if these effects are experienced.

KidneyKidneyCAUTION

Patients with kidney impairment should use Aciflux D 30mg/40mg sustained-release capsules cautiously. Dosage modification of Aciflux D 30mg/40mg sustained-release capsules may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.

LiverLiverSAFE IF PRESCRIBED

Extended-release Aciflux D 30mg/40mg capsules are likely safe for individuals with hepatic impairment. Current evidence indicates dose modification may be unnecessary, though further data is limited. Physician consultation is recommended.

What if you forget to take Aciflux D 30mg/40mg Capsule SR :

Should you forget a dose of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.

FAQs on Aciflux D 30mg/40mg Capsule SR

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R capsules combine domperidone and pantoprazole to treat acid reflux, heartburn, and GERD—a condition where stomach acid flows back into the esophagus. This combination also addresses gastric and duodenal ulcers. Domperidone additionally helps control vomiting by promoting efficient stomach and intestinal movement.
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ules are generally well-tolerated. Some patients may experience side effects such as diarrhea, stomach pain, gas, dry mouth, dizziness, or headache. Less common or rare side effects are also possible. Consult your doctor if any side effects persist.
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ules are contraindicated in patients with hypersensitivity to pantoprazole, domperidone, or any other component. Patients with impaired kidney or liver function should use this medication with caution.
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ules can cause dry mouth, a side effect of domperidone. To alleviate this, drink plenty of water throughout the day, including keeping some by your bedside. Reduce alcohol consumption and avoid smoking. If experiencing dry mouth, use alcohol-free mouthwash to minimize tooth decay risk.
Diarrhea is a possible side effect of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ules. If this occurs, stay hydrated by sipping fluids frequently. Avoid fatty or fried foods. Consult your doctor if diarrhea continues or you experience dehydration symptoms such as decreased urination and dark, strong-smelling urine.
Store this medication in its original, tightly closed container, as directed on the label or packaging. Discard any unused medication and keep it out of reach of children, pets, and others.

To alleviate your symptoms, it's best to omit foods and drinks known to trigger acidity and heartburn. This includes fried and spicy foods, butter, oil, juices, caffeinated beverages (like cola and tea), citrus-based drinks (such as lemon water and orange juice), and alcohol.
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R capsules should not be taken with alcohol. While alcohol doesn't directly impact the medication's efficacy, it can stimulate acid production, potentially exacerbating your symptoms.
Stopping Aciflux D 30mg/40mg SR Capsules suddenly after long-term use can increase acid production and worsen your symptoms. Always consult your doctor before changing your dosage.
